Choosing a Large Clay Chiminea

Mexican Chimeneas are one of the most practical fire pits on patios. They are simple to put together and light. They are not intended for roaring fireplaces. Wood coals placed directly on clay can cause it crack. To avoid this the possibility of cracking, an additional layer of 3 inches of sand must be placed at the bottom of the chimenea.

Chimineas made from clay need to be “cured” (which means they need to go through a series of small fires) before they can be used. This curing process can take some time, but it will help you to enjoy your chiminea for many years to come. It is important to remember that your chiminea may still be fragile when exposed to the elements.

Store your clay chiminea indoors in winter. This will protect it from moisture and freezing conditions that can harm the chiminea. You can also keep it in your garage or shed that will limit the amount of exposure to weather conditions. Once it’s ready to be used again, a quick wash will make it appear as new.

Chimineas are typically made of clay terracotta, however they can also be constructed from cast iron chiminea iron or steel. Some are available with a glaze that gives a classic Mexican style to your backyard. Terra cotta is the most popular material however there are other options as well.

Cast iron chimineas and clay must be dried prior to their use. This means that you must start small fires and increase the heat gradually. If you don’t properly cure them, they can break and cause other damage due to sudden temperature changes. Some of the most recent clay chimineas are constructed from grogged terracotta which can help prevent cracks and damage.

Clay chimineas are very resistant to heat and are durable, however they still require regular maintenance to prevent damage. They should be preheated prior to use in cold temperatures, sealed twice per year and cleaned frequently. When not in use, they must be covered with a waterproof chiminea.

Like all outdoor fire features, a chiminea can be hazardous and should be located on a stable surface that is free of low-hanging branches or dry grass, as well as other flammable materials. It is also important to make sure that it has an accessible water source in the event of an emergency.

When selecting a chiminea it is essential to select one that’s safe for use and fits your yard’s design. If possible, place it on a surface which is fire-proof, such as a patio made of concrete or brick. Be sure to keep it away from close to eaves or other overhead coverings that could catch fire. Chimineas can be affected by sudden temperature changes, so they should never be placed on decks made of wood.

It is important to “cure” a brand new clay-based chiminea before using it. To do this you need to fill the chiminea with 2 to 3 inches of river sand. Then burn some small pieces of kindling. After the kindling has burned out you can add larger pieces of wood, and gradually increase the size of the fire until it’s hot enough burn sand. This will prevent the chiminea from cracking when exposed to extreme temperatures.
